At 4:30 the staff began to gather for the Night Football Blitz as the JV game started at 5. But by the time the evening was done we must have had at least seven photographers and ten writers covering the event.

In my summer workshops I talk about "interactive" coverage which is when you try to gather all information for a specific story on the spot, instead of trying to recreate what actually happened weeks after the event.

It was definitely a beautiful thing watching so many of my staff working so hard and having such a great time doing it.
